Cirata Floating Photovoltaic Power Plant, Indonesia

The Cirata floating photovoltaic (PV) power plant is being built on a 250ha plot within the 6,200-hectare Citra reservoir of the 1.8GW Citra hydro-electric power plant, which is located approximately 100km south-east of the Indonesian capital, Jakarta.

Indonesia''s PV Ambitions. According to the Comprehensive Investment and Policy Plan issued by Indonesia, the country plans to increase the installed capacity of renewable energy generation to 44% of the total installed capacity by 2030, and to increase this proportion to 75% by 2040 and 90% by 2050. Indonesia Energy Transition Outlook 2022

By 2030 Indonesia should have: RE mix in power generation reach 47% 140 GW renewable energy (inc. 108 GW solar PV) No new CFPPs and retire CFPPs > 15 y.o 110 million e-motorcycles, 3 million e-cars, 2.4 million e-buses Biofuel use ~30 million kl 8 TWh of BESS and 4 TWh of PHES installed

Indonesia''s Solar Future

Indonesia''s solar industry hopes a brighter outlook is around the corner as photovoltaic costs continue to come down and reforms improve the business case. In 2015 President Joko Widodo opened what was then the country''s largest solar power plant, in eastern Indonesia; the electricity it generates costs a steep 25 cents a kilowatt-hour.

Does Indonesia have a centralized PV generation system?

The Government of Indonesia and PLN established a centralized PV generation system (PLTS) and a dispersed PV generation system (solar home system/SHS) (Asmara & Mitsufuji, 2017; Boedoyo, 2013).

How many PV generators are there in Indonesia?

There are two PV electricity generators in Indonesia, centralized PV generators (PLTS) and dispersed PV generators (SHS). Both PLTS and SHS are installed in remote and rural areas by which there are no electricity grids provided by state-owned electricity (PLN).
